Virginia's varied climate presents unique plumbing challenges. The humid summers can contribute to corrosion in older pipes and appliances, while winter freezes, though less common than in some northern states, can still cause pipes to burst if not properly protected. Heavy rainfall during storms can also strain drainage and sewer systems. When an emergency arises, especially during these weather-driven events, you need a reliable and swift response. What is the most common plumbing service call in Virginia?

Common plumbing calls in Virginia often involve leaky faucets and running toilets, as well as clogged drains, which can be exacerbated by heavy rains. Water heater issues and minor pipe repairs are also frequent. During colder spells, we do see calls related to frozen pipes.

Can Virginia's weather cause plumbing problems?

Yes, Virginia's weather can definitely impact plumbing. Humid summers can accelerate wear, and winter freezes, though less severe than up north, can still cause pipes to burst. Storms can also overwhelm drainage systems, leading to emergencies.
